The Lutheran World Federation (LWF), founded in 1947 by representatives of 47 Lutheran churches, virtually all from Europe and North America, now numbers 122 member churches on all continents. At its founding it saw itself as a free association of Lutheran churches a self-understanding that has matured to a communion of churches.From Federation to Communion traces the fifty-year history of the LWF by comprehensively and critically surveying its dominant concerns and activities -- service, mission, theology, ecclesiology, ecumenics, inclusiveness, and political and social justice. The volume, which features more than fifty photographs, also includes a handbook that provides a review of all LWF assemblies together with biographies of each Federation president and general secretary.
